Output 8e1c9b83e675b33bf37910596af5d201b420cf653d3d3e20c24b107201715834:7

value
104376
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c3bf1dd1f7412e42f892b5af69bd1f98c49b98d OP_EQUALVERIFY OP_CHECKSIG
address
1KctfAr5Dk1HLEzPJ4ckYNjiNu59CVsYLo
transaction
8e1c9b83e675b33bf37910596af5d201b420cf653d3d3e20c24b107201715834
spent
true